Independent living technologies have tremendous potential to facilitate the study of aging and chronic disease. By collecting medical and behavioral data continuously as people live their daily lives, we are able to form a much clearer picture of the changes in people’s health, and the efficacy of treatments over time, than is possible by using periodic clinical visits. Assistive technologies (AT) are tools that enhance the independence, safety, and quality of life of older people with functional limitations. While AT may extend independence in ageing, there are racial and ethnic disparities in late-life AT use, with lower rates reported among Hispanic older populations.
